Kinetics of non-enzymatic browning reaction from the l-ascorbic acid/l-cysteine model system

open access: yesCzech Journal of Food Sciences, 2016
The kinetics of the non-enzymatic browning reaction from l-ascorbic acid/l-cysteine model systems was investigated at 125-155°C for 10-120 min by measuring the loss of reactants and monitoring the brown colour development.

Structural insights into an engineered feruloyl esterase with improved MHET degrading properties

open access: yesFEBS Letters, EarlyView.
A feruloyl esterase was engineered to mimic key features of MHETase, enhancing the degradation of PET oligomers. Structural and computational analysis reveal how a point mutation stabilizes the active site and reshapes the binding cleft, expading substrate scope.

An unexpected alternative viologen electron mediator site in tungsten‐containing formate dehydrogenase

open access: yesFEBS Letters, EarlyView.
An unexpected alternative interaction site for ethyl viologen was identified in formate dehydrogenase 1 from Methylorubrum extorquens. Combined mutagenesis, kinetic analysis, and docking revealed that aromatic residues near an iron–sulfur cluster enable flavin mononucleotide‐independent electron transfer, offering a framework for engineering improved ...
